What is Marlin Trucking LLC's CSA score?
FMCSA does not publish a single CSA score for carriers. Marlin Trucking LLC's public safety data includes its roadside inspection out-of-service rates and crash record, listed on this page.
What is Marlin Trucking LLC's FMCSA safety rating?
Marlin Trucking LLC has no published FMCSA safety rating. Most US carriers have never received a rating review, so an unrated carrier is the common case, not a warning sign by itself.
